Fighting for action

SELECT joins forces with other leading bodies to form the Construction Industry Coronavirus Forum

To help Members’ interests during the COVID-19 crisis, SELECT has joined 15 other leading bodies to form the Construction Industry Coronavirus Forum, pressing the Scottish Government to take action, help with cashflow and protect jobs.

The Forum – which represents the majority of contractor business in Scotland – has sent a letter to Fiona Hyslop, Secretary for Economy, Fair Work and Culture, urging her to support the Scottish construction sector. Members can also assist by lobbying their MSPs for their support.

In its hard-hitting letter, the group says: “What we need the Scottish Government to do, in this unprecedented time, is to use its influence with clients to ask that payments are accelerated as quickly as possible to ensure that the flow of cash will continue.

“It is also vital that clients ensure that payment must be cascaded down the supply chain to ensure that everyone who is legitimately due cash is paid more quickly. We would also request that all public sector clients immediately release any retentions due to boost cashflow in the sector.”

The Forum is also asking the government to allow public sector clients to:

  • Suspend the use of open tenders

  • Use the Quick Quote method of tendering where possible

  • Ask public sector clients to provide clarity on existing contracts and on the contractual position regarding delays

  • Keep the momentum going to ensure the industry survives.

Alan Wilson said: “If our industry is to survive this crisis, it is vital that government and public sector clients continue to procure a steady pipeline of work. We would urge the government to relax procurement rules and procedures in the short term to help industry and public sector clients overcome the inevitable issues all employers will face.”

The other members of the Forum include the Scottish and Northern Ireland Plumbers’ Federation, the Civil Engineering Contractors Association, the Scottish Building Federation, the Federation of Master Builders, the Lift and Escalator Industry Association, the Building Engineering Services Association, the Scaffolding Association, the Stone Federation and the National Federation of Roofing Contractors.
